Assessment and Inspection
Our team arrives first to assess the damage. We look for standing water, soaked materials, and hidden moisture. You’ll get a clear picture of what’s going on. We use moisture meters and thermal imaging to find the full extent of the problem. Your unit needs a thorough check to avoid long-term issues.
Water Extraction
We start with water extraction to remove as much moisture as possible. This step is critical for preventing mold growth. We use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to clear out water. You’ll see the difference in just a few hours. This step can cut your recovery time in half.
Structural Drying
After extraction, we bring in high-powered air movers and dehumidifiers. These tools dry out walls, floors, and other surfaces. You’ll see progress within 24 to 48 hours. Drying is a slow process that needs time. We monitor the area constantly to make sure everything dries properly.
Sanitization and Disinfection
We clean and disinfect all affected areas. This step is essential for removing bacteria and odors. We use EPA-approved products to make your space safe. You’ll feel confident about the cleanliness of your home. This step can also help with insurance claims.
Repair and Restoration
Once the area is dry, we start repairs. This includes replacing damaged materials and restoring surfaces. We work with your insurance to make sure everything is covered. You’ll get a finished space that looks and feels like new. This step is the final touch that makes everything right again.

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Damage Restoration
Water damage can hide in places you don’t see. Catching it early can save you time and money. You’ll avoid bigger issues down the road. This is why it’s important to know the signs. Your condo needs attention if you notice any of these. Don’t ignore them, they can lead to serious probl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A musty smell is a sign of hidden moisture. It can come from damp materials or mold growth. You’ll notice this in walls, floors, or under carpets. This smell won’t go away with air fresheners. It’s a signal that water damage is present. You need to act fast to prevent further issues.
Warping or Buckling Flooring
Water can cause floors to warp or lift. This is common with hardwood, laminate, or vinyl. You’ll see gaps or uneven spots. It’s a sign that moisture is trapped beneath the surface. This can lead to permanent damage. You need to check the subfloor for hidden damage.
Visible Mold Growth
Mold appears as dark patches or fuzzy spots. It grows in damp, warm areas. You’ll see it on walls, ceilings, or in corners. Mold can spread quickly if left unchecked. It also poses health risks. You need to remove it as soon as possible. Our team can handle this safely and effectively.
Peeling Paint or Bubbling Walls
Water can cause paint to peel or bubble. This is a sign that moisture is behind the surface. You’ll see this in areas near pipes or windows. It can lead to drywall damage over time. This is a red flag that needs attention. You shouldn’t ignore it, it can get worse quickly.
High Humidity Levels
Moisture in the air can cause condensation and mold. You’ll feel it as a damp or stuffy environment. This is common after a water event. It can lead to long-term damage if not addressed. You need to check your HVAC system for issues. Our team can help lower humidity and prevent further problems.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Stains are a clear sign of water damage. They show up as dark spots or discoloration. You’ll see them on ceilings, walls, or in corners. These stains can be a sign of leaks or flooding. They often hide the full extent of the damage. You need to investigate further to prevent mold and structural issues.
Condo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or leaks under the sink | Yes | No | Quick fix with a towel and some time. No need for professionals unless it’s a bigger issue. |
| Standing water in the hallway | No | Yes | Too much water can damage flooring and walls. A professional can extract it fast and prevent mold. |
| Water under the carpet | No | Yes | Hidden moisture can lead to mold. Professionals have tools to dry it out completely. |
| Water from a burst pipe | No | Yes | Quick action is critical. Professionals can shut off the water and start drying right away. |
| Water from a flood | No | Yes | Large amounts of water need specialized equipment. A pro can handle the cleanup safely. |
| Water in electrical outlets | No | Yes | Electrical issues can be dangerous. A professional ensures everything is safe and dry. |

Condo Water Damage Restoration Cost In Athol, ID
Costs for Condo Water Damage Restoration vary. They depend on the size of the area, the type of water, and the extent of the damage. These are general estimates. Actual prices can be different based on your situation. You’ll get a clear breakdown before any work starts. Our team ensures there are no surprises.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water and accessibility of the area. |
| Structural dr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the unit and moisture levels. |
| Mold remediation | $1,500 – $6,000 | Extent of mold growth and affected surfaces. |
|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000+ | Damage to walls, flooring, and other materials. |
| Insurance documentation | $0 – $500 | Amount of paperwork and communication with the insurance company. |
| Odor removal | $300 – $1,500 | Severity of the smell and type of materials affected. |

Common Questions About Condo Water Damage Restoration
How long does condo water damage restoration take?
It depends on the severity of the damage. A minor leak could take a few days. A major flood might take a week or more. We work quickly to get your unit back to normal. You’ll get updates throughout the process. Our goal is to restore your space as fast as possible.
Will my insurance cover water damage in my condo?
Most insurance policies cover sudden and accidental water damage. You’ll need to file a claim and provide documentation. Our team helps with the process. You’ll get the support you need to make the claim. We’ll work with your insurance company to get you the coverage you deserve.
What are the health risks of water damage in a condo?
Mold and bacteria can grow in damp areas. This can cause allergies, respiratory issues, and other health problems. You’ll want to act quickly to prevent these risks. Our team ensures your space is safe and clean. We use proper tools and techniques to remove all moisture and contaminants.
Can I do water damage restoration myself?
Some small issues can be handled on your own. But larger problems need professional help. You’ll avoid long-term damage and health risks. Our team has the tools and experience to do the job right. You can count on us to make sure everything is fixed properly.
How can I prevent water damage in my condo?
Regular maintenance and quick response to leaks can prevent big problems. Check for leaks under sinks and around pipes. Keep drains clear and fix any issues early. Our team can help with inspections and repairs. You’ll feel more secure knowing your condo is protected.
